HomeFreeBSD

The smp_rendezvous_cpus() function should ensure that all accesses

Description

The smp_rendezvous_cpus() function should ensure that all accesses
done by the functions called on other CPUs, are visible to the caller.
Pair otherwise useless acquire on smp_rv_waiters[3] with a release add
to ensure synchronized with relation, which guarantees visibility.

Reviewed by: alc
Sponsored by: The FreeBSD Foundation
MFC after: 3 weeks

Details

Provenance
kibAuthored on
Reviewer
alc
Parents
rS285770: IPSEC, remove variable argument function its already due.
Branches
Unknown
Tags
Unknown